| Aspect | Market Research Recruiter | Market Research Analyst |
|---|
| Required Credentials | Recruitment certifications, HR experience | Degree in marketing, statistics, or social sciences |
| Work Environment | Recruitment agencies, HR departments | Market research firms, corporate marketing teams |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used by HR and staffing firms to find research talent | Used by companies to analyze market trends and consumer data |
| Common Search & Comparison Intent | Understanding recruitment roles in market research | Understanding data analysis roles in market research |
The main difference is that a Market Research Recruiter focuses on sourcing and hiring research talent, while a Market Research Analyst analyzes data to generate insights. Both roles are essential in the market research industry but serve different functions within the research process.
